South Korea's push to manufacture essential medical devices domestically advanced on September 4, 2026, as regulators and development officials convened a joint forum in Seoul to align regulatory science with early-stage engineering.

The Medical Device STEP-UP Initiative Framework

The forum, titled the 2026 Medical Device STEP-UP Initiative Integrated Forum, took place at the YTN Newsquare in Seoul. Project Group Director Kim Beop-min stated during the opening session that the program—formerly known as the pan-ministry medical device commercialization support governance—links regulatory science and technical assistance directly to a project’s Technology Readiness Level. Following the conclusion of the initial six-year funding cycle that ran from 2020 through 2025, the newly launched second phase focuses heavily on bridging the gap between laboratory prototypes and clinical application.

According to Kim, developing high-difficulty medical technologies requires integrating evaluation standards and regulatory pathways from the earliest design phases rather than addressing them only after product completion. The STEP-UP platform coordinates efforts across the Ministry of Science and ICT, the Ministry of Trade, Industry and Energy, and the Ministry of Health and Welfare to streamline approvals.

Regulatory Support and Domestic Manufacturing Goals

Kang noted that active participation by regulatory authorities in multi-agency research groups helps prevent approval bottlenecks, pointing to numerous product authorizations secured during the first phase of the government-backed initiative.

The 2026 program prioritizes life-saving hardware that is not currently manufactured within South Korea. During the technical sessions, research teams detailed development strategies for several critical devices:

  • Implantable cardiac pacemakers and high-precision leads
  • Fully magnetically levitated cardiopulmonary blood pumps
  • Non-central circulation artificial blood vessels for hemodialysis
  • Vascular tubes and catheters designated for cardiopulmonary surgeries
  • Peripheral vascular thrombectomy catheters designed to clear blood clots

Kim Tae-hyung, a headquarters director within the project group, presented the overarching operational strategy for these essential devices, outlining milestones for domestic clinical trials and commercial scaling.
